About This Item
First American edition of a book publsihed the same year in England as "An Experiment with St. George", probably to play off the author's success with "An Experiment with Time." Which is odd, because the former is a scientific attempt to look at how time works around dreams, and this is a children's book. Ah, well, marketing. The British edition has illustrations by F. Rojankovsky which are quite different from the Lloyd Coe illustrations in this edition. This copy is bumped at the edges and corners; previous owner's name in pencil on front free endpaper. The jacket is somewhat frayed and has penciled arrows drawn around the front illustration; the price is clipped from the upper corner of the front flap, and hte lower corner is clipped as well (both corners are present on another copy I have examined). There is a small abrasion affecting the spine illustration (see pictures). As of the time of this listing, Binding is yellow cloth with red illustrations and text. I see no other copies of this edition offered on the web -- I believe that this book is quite scarce (the tow copies I have seen belonged to first cousins). If you need other photos, please ask.
